President Aliyev visits Guba region

By Nigar Orujova

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ev visited the country's Guba region on September 18.

The Head of State and his spouse Mehriban Aliyeva started their visit by laying flowers at a monument to the national leader in the Heydar Aliyev Park of Culture and Leisure.

The Heydar Aliyev Park, which covers a total area of 5 hectares, was completely reconstructed. The park has 60 benches, 2 fountains, and a modern lighting system, created for residents' rest.

President Aliyev and the first lady attended the opening of the Guba Genocide Memorial Complex built to honor victims of massacres committed in the area by Armenian and Bolshevik forces in 1918.

The president also attended a ceremony on the occasion of completion of the water supply and sanitation system reconstruction project in Guba.

The project envisages renovation of the sanitation services and improvement of water supply for 46,000 people in the town of Guba as well as Krasnaya Sloboda, Mirzamammadkend and Timiryazev villages. The new building was constructed for the Guba Canal Department.

The SCADA industrial control system was installed in the building. The Geographical Information System created here will help control the network infrastructure by application of digital maps based on geographical database. This system is a winner of the two big contests.

The state budget-funded project was completed within 22 months. Gudyalchai is the source for supplying Gubal and surrounding settlements with water.

The building also houses the modern laboratory for testing water.

The SCADA system is designed for controlling the water supply and sanitation systems from a single point. The Geographical Information System is used as a geographical database. This system is integrated into the Customer Data, SCADA, Electronic Security systems and provides comprehensive information about any facility in the water and sanitation infrastructure, facilitates rapid response to any accidents.

President Aliyev also opened a new administrative building of the Guba Region Executive Authorities.

The president attended the opening of the Guba Youth Center, on September 18.

The three-storey building, which was constructed with the support of the Heydar Aliyev Foundation, has a 250-seat auditorium, a cafe, a karaoke bar, tennis and billiard halls and a chess room.

The president also opened the Green Theatre in Guba region.

The Azerbaijani leader and first lady Mehriban Aliyeva were told about the Flag Complex in the Heydar Aliyev Park. The flag pole is 78 meters in height. A children`s entertainment centre was also built in the Park.

President Aliyev also inspected Heydar Aliyev Garden in Girmizi Gesebe (Red Town) settlement in Guba region.

The president was told that the Heydar Aliyev Garden in Girmizi Gesebe is an indicator of a wide range re-development and landscaping works carried out in all of the regions of Azerbaijan. Construction of such kind of leisure spots in the most remote settlements of the country serves for the residents spending their free time efficiently. A successful policy led by the Azerbaijani government benefits each region of the country.

Azerbaijan's National Leader Heydar Aliyev's bronze statue was erected in the modern and high standard, luxury garden. The leisure center covers a total area of 27,500 square meters.

Extensive landscaping works have been carried out at the Heydar Aliyev Garden. The rest of the children have also been in the focus, as various attractions and facilities were installed in the corner for kids.

A three-storey guesthouse, cafes, tea houses as well as a club for the elderly have been created in the garden. Garden has been equipped with a modern lighting system. After familiarizing with the Heydar Aliyev Garden, president Aliyev met with the Girmizi Gesebe residents.

President Aliyev inspected the reconstructed bridge "Girmizi Korpu" over Gudyalchay River in Girmizi Gesebe settlement.

President Aliyev also opened the bridge on Guba-Gusar highway over the Gudyalchay River.

The president attended the opening of a new administrative building of the Guba Region Branch of the New Azerbaijan Party on September 18.

In the sideline of his trip, president Aliyev inaugurated the educational and cultural center of Baku State University in Guba.

The 400-seat Center with modern rooms and halls, sport grounds, as well as nice dining room, numerous labs and library will serve the staff members and students of University.

The president also inspected the construction works at the 5-star "Rixos Quba Azerbaijan" hotel in the Aski-Igrig village.

The hotel complex, which consists of 8-storey building and 16 cottages, will include construction of the restaurants, a swimming pool, sports ground and other facilities.

An artificial lake covering 27.3 square meters has been created, around of which there is a restaurant and helicopter ground. The complex will also include construction of ground for skiing and other facilities.

The hotel includes a mini-cinema, sports hall and other rooms, as well as tennis court, volleyball and football grounds.

President Aliyev also attended the opening of the National Golf Club in Guba region.

The Club has been built since the past year and has 44 golf cars. The complex also includes three artificial lakes for golf trainings.

The Head of State toured the club's territory which occupies a total area of 92 hectares by an electric car.
